Compliance context
Clean and Affordable Energy Act / BEPS
DC's Building Energy Performance Standards (BEPS) require buildings below the performance standard to improve on 5-year compliance cycles, with penalties for buildings that fail to meet their pathway.

Frequently asked questions
What is 73R52-WASRT-Washington DC Ritz Carlton's energy grade?
73R52-WASRT-Washington DC Ritz Carlton scores 14 out of 100 on ENERGY STAR — band D (Lowest band (1–54)) — in its 2024 Washington, DC disclosure. Scores are national percentiles against similar buildings; 75+ qualifies for ENERGY STAR certification.
How much energy does 73R52-WASRT-Washington DC Ritz Carlton use?
Its 2024 site energy-use intensity was 114.4 kBtu/ft² (245.9 kBtu/ft² source) across 844,878 sq ft, including 17,793,747 kWh of electricity and 359,515 therms of natural gas.
What are 73R52-WASRT-Washington DC Ritz Carlton's carbon emissions?
73R52-WASRT-Washington DC Ritz Carlton reported 7,238 tCO₂e of greenhouse-gas emissions (8.6 kgCO₂e/ft²) for 2024.
